Product Designer interview questions and what they really test

Design interviews probe your decisions: why this flow, why this tradeoff, how you validated it. These portfolio, critique, and whiteboard exercise questions reflect how strong design panels actually run.

Portfolio Deep-Dive

What the interviewer is testing: the real decisions, trade-offs, and outcomes behind one project.

  1. Walk me through your hardest project. What was the actual problem, and what did YOU decide?
  2. Show me a decision in that project you'd make differently now. Why?

App Critique

What the interviewer is testing: critiquing and improving a real product's UX with specifics.

  1. Pick a product you use daily and critique its worst flow. How would you fix it?
  2. What is one thing about Instagram's UX you'd change, and how would you validate it?

Design Exercise

What the interviewer is testing: an open design prompt: user, flows, trade-offs, edge cases.

  1. Design a check-in experience for a busy airport for elderly travelers. Flows and trade-offs.
  2. Redesign the alarm/clock experience for shift workers. Edge cases matter.
  3. Design a first-run experience for a meditation app aimed at skeptical beginners.

Research & Accessibility

What the interviewer is testing: how they validate with users and design for accessibility.

  1. How do you validate a design when you have no time and no research budget?
  2. How do you design for accessibility from the start, not as an afterthought?

Behavioral

What the interviewer is testing: handling critique, disagreement with a PM, and craft under deadline.

  1. Tell me about a time you shipped something the data later proved was wrong. What did you do?
  2. Describe a decision where you disagreed with your director and had to defend your call.
  3. Tell me about the hardest prioritization trade-off you personally owned.
